What is going on? Hens kicking straw out of nest box. Pulled everything out, washed it, put in new pine shavings and straw and still out everything is by morning. Don't think there is only one culprit. I put a layer of rubber on nest floor cause without any straw, etc. eggs were cracking upon arrival. But why in the world are they scratching out everything? We've 5 hens and two nest boxes, one they all lay in and ignore the other completely, except to kick straw out of that one too. One hen is a brand new layer, do you think they're mad at her. Also, after consistant laying all winter my 4 layers (still less than a year old) are sooooo sporatic. Are they getting their feathers in a fluff cause of the newbie?

I watch mine do this... they get to picking through it looking for little morsels... and then there's the hens that can;t get comfy..rearranging everything they can reach... and before you know it.... no straw left in the boxes
